The Social Lives of Dogs by Elizabeth Marshall Thomas
I finished reading it. I can not even begin to tell you how wonderful this book is. I think every human being whether they have a dog or not should read this book. It is just as heartwarming as it is heartbreaking at times. The bond that this woman and her husband have with all of their dogs, cats, and birds is beyond amazing. You will be stunned by the many things you learn about dogs and their most often misunderstood feelings. I can assure you that you will never look at a dog or cat or bird the same way again.
This woman is my hero and this book will forever be my favorite book. I will search every thrift store high and low for copies of this book to give to every family member, friend, neighbor and even strangers. I will find as many copies as I can to donate to animal shelters for people to take home with their new pets.
As for all of the dominance theories to dog training they are rubbish and I will never again adhere to any of them. Dogs deserve more respect than those programs give them. A dog truly is or could be man’s best friend.
If you want to understand you dog better and make a true lifelong bond then get this book as fast as you can.
If you or anyone you know is keeping a dog in a little fence at the very back of your yard then you are inflicting horrible pain and suffering on a member of your family and you need to fix that situation. A dog wants nothing more than to be as close to you as it can get. So by banishing it to the fartherst part of the yard you are telling it that is an unwanted, unloved bad dog. It cannot begin to fathom what it has done wrong. And we all know it hasn’t done anything wrong. Think about it. And read the book.
